## Article Body

A supertanker carrying Iraqi crude oil has successfully traversed the Strait of Hormuz, according to ship-tracking data cited by Bloomberg. The vessel, which loaded at Iraq’s Basra terminal, was later observed off Oman’s coast near Duqm. This transit through the Strait of Hormuz comes amid ongoing tensions due to the US-Iran conflict, which began with US and Israeli strikes on Iran in February 2026. The conflict has previously led to disruptions in Iraq’s southern oil exports, with Iran intermittently blocking vessels. However, the recent passage of this supertanker may indicate a temporary reduction in such disruptions, at least for selected Iraqi shipments.
